Mark Allen Bayer, 70, of Muskegon, passed away peacefully at home, Wednesday, January 14, 2026.
Mark was born May 29, 1955, the son of Wallace and Shirley Bayer. In 1999 he married Roxanne and together they enjoyed over 26 years of marriage. Mark worked as a Truck Driver and Installer for Harborfront Interiors. Mark was proud of his home and enjoyed working around the house. He also enjoyed golfing and especially loved going to his grandchildren's events. Mark was a loving, strong-willed, hardworking man who will be deeply missed by everyone who knew him.
SURVIVORS
Mark is survived by: his wife, Roxanne; children, Kristi Coady and Kevin Bayer; step-children, Lisa (Stanley) Johnson and Brett (Patience Seward) Rendulic; grandchildren, Ryan, Tyler, Kaydence, Cody, Kyle (Karleigh), Kaley (Brett), Makenna ( Davis), Ben, and Makayla; great-grandchildren, Jett and Alessi; brother, Dale (Carol); and niece, Stacy (Mike) Sands.
He was preceded in death by his parents.
In keeping with his wishes cremation will take place and no public services are being planned at this time.
